Your Job:

Brooks Human Resources is at the heart of innumerable intersecting programs and processes that drive our winning culture and enable successful employee programs and processes. The Manager, HR Operations & Compliance is a new role that will be at the cornerstone of these intersections, successfully guiding HR through compliance with federal, state and local regulations. This role will drive HR operational excellence through our policies, programs, and processes to uphold compliance. You will focus on regulatory updates and influence how changes impact Brooks, as well as ensure guidelines and policies are successfully incorporated into the Brooks “how”. In addition, you will be a key partner to the HR team, connecting across the team and translating policies and programs into actionable steps across our operations. You will lead several programs, including expanding on our opportunities to employ abroad (expat program) and programs to support those from abroad working in the US (US Immigration) while leading an HR Generalist. The Manager, HR Operations & Compliance brings a solid foundation of HR knowledge and a curious and collaborative approach with HR partners and business stakeholders.

Responsibilities:
! Lead and drive Brooks’ HR compliance for North America. Ensure adherence to regulatory policies and employment laws, including US and Canadian federal, state, provincial, and local (where Brooks operates) regulations. Update policies and inform procedural changes as required.
! Labor Laws: keep a pulse on regulatory changes and updates, including for example FLSA, minimum wage, pay equity, and unemployment. Ensure we have applicable posters & documentation displayed in all locations. Educate and inform relevant teams. Partner with HR stakeholders on processes to audit and regularly monitor compliance.
! Partner with Brooks Legal team as required to ensure alignment on compliance approach and documents.
! Establish a toolkit for rolling out new policies, bringing leaders along and exploring employee and business impacts. Partner with HR Talent teams and Workday to release new policies.
! Ensure detailed reporting and compliance (ex. EEO-1 reporting) are completed accurately and on-time. Submit to Berkshire Hathaway as requested.
! I-9s: ensure Brooks’ process to collect documents meets federal standards. Lead I-9 audit on recurring cadence and create plan with Workday team to identify and track documents that will expire. Inform Recruiting and Workday team of legislative changes and updates, including eVerify.
! Guide additional programs including but not limited to unemployment claims, contingent workers, employment verifications, non-competes, and employment records.
! Own Brooks’ Employee Handbooks; with a focus on the US and Canada handbooks, driving annual updates and confirming new policy implementation and roll-out. Partner with local HR leaders to ensure global policy alignment and consistency.
! Lead the biannual policy acknowledgement distribution, partnering with local HR and the Workday team.
! Innovate on how policy information and handbooks are housed and communicated to employees. Connect with People Programs to explore new LMS application.
! Lead and guide Brooks Immigration process, including non-immigrant visas (H1B work permits) and the permanent resident process. Oversee the immigration process by advising employees requiring sponsorship, their managers, and our HR Generalist on execution of the immigration processes and coordination with outside legal counsel.
! Partner with Brooks entities and HR globally to execute our expat assignment program from assignment to repatriation. Expand and improve upon program design to establish assignment guidelines including assignment length and benefits offered. Track current expat assignments and manage contract renewals and annually setting goods and services allowances.
! Serve as HR’s point of contact for KPMG and Brooks Payroll to ensure appropriate hypothetical taxes and year-end support.
! Act as a thought partner on proposed HR programs providing a compliance POV on program design, implementation, and execution.
! Serve as a change management expert for process implementation and program launches.
! Keep up-to-date on the latest tools and technology to monitor, audit, and ensure ongoing compliance with employment regulations impacting Brooks employees and/or work locations.
! Identify opportunities to optimize HR excellence across teams and the business, leveraging systems and tools to automate, communicate, and clarify processes.
! Partner with the Diversity, Equity, & Inclusion team on data and policy reporting for diversity related surveys.
! Play a key role in establishing and implementing process documentation in order to create team consistency and alignment. Create guidelines and supporting materials for processes both internal to HR and external for employees.
! Bring a keen eye on process improvements and efficiency.
! Research and identify effective tools to publish, house and readily access this documentation.
! Lead, coach and mentor the HR Generalist to build their skill sets and develop opportunities for them to grow their career
! Attend local seminars, conferences and webinars to stay current with US, state and local regulations, making recommendations to Brooks processes to ensure compliance.
